Smoked salmon can be found in most supermarket refrigerated sections and is normally sold in 110g packs. The remaining salmon can be used on another day, folded through scrambled eggs, tossed through a simple herb pasta or combined with a little mayonnaise for a delicious sandwich filling. Note

Pies and lamb korma filling will keep for up to 3 months in airtight containers in the freezer. Thaw in fridge overnight. Reheat the pies in pie maker for 12 minutes. Note

Plain roti is available fresh or frozen from most supermarkets. Before using the roti, flatten the bread with a rolling pin. You can use garlic naan instead, if you prefer. Note

Kedgeree

Kedgeree combines the beloved smoked fish from Britain with the rice and spices of India. It's the result of British colonial activity on the subcontinent.
